Main Purpose of Job
POSITION DUTIES
Performs executive administrative support services for the Director, Assistant Directors, Supervisors, and Social Services Board of Directors.
Receives, screens, and determines importance of phone calls prior to disseminating the calls to the Director. Takes messages and returns calls on behalf of the Director.
Composes articles, reports, board agendas, and staff meeting agendas.
Proof reads correspondence and transactions for completeness and accuracy prior to distribution for the Director.
Interprets administrative decisions and policies to staff and transmits instructions with the authority of the supervisor to the staff when dealing with all aspects of office procedures and emergency situations.
Develops, revises, and implements office agency procedures that have been approved by the Director. Opens and screens the daily incoming mail.
Reviews and analyzes purchase requests and determines the most appropriate procurement method to use while ensuring compliance with State procurement procedures, laws and regulations for the purchase of services, supplies, maintenance, and equipment.
Assists with budget preparation by gathering information and preparing the annual closing reports related to commodity inventory and leave usage.
Serves as backup Agency Benefits Coordinator and backup Agency Retirement Coordinator.
Reviews and processes all timekeeping transactions and ensures they are in compliance with the rules and regulations in the Personnel and Pensions Articles and the Code of Maryland Regulations (COMAR).
Serves as the primary liaison for Calvert County DSS at the Emergency Operations Center during designated emergencies
MINIMUM QUALIFICATIONS
Please read the job announcement in its entirety before applying for this recruitment. Applicants must meet all minimum and selective qualifications to be considered, and to appear on the list of people eligible for hire.
Education: Graduation from an accredited high school or possession of a high school equivalency certificate.
Experience: Five years performing secretarial work or clerical work involving typing duties.
Notes:
1. Additional secretarial or clerical experience may be substituted on a year-for-year basis for the required education.
2. Thirty credit hours with a major in secretarial science or office technology from an accredited college may be substituted at the rate of thirty credits for one year of experience for up to two years of the required experience.
3. Candidates may substitute U.S. Armed Forces military service experience as a non-commissioned officer in Administration or Personnel Specialist classifications or Administrative, Clerical, or Office Services specialty codes in the Special Assistant or Secretarial fields of work on a year-for-year basis for the required experience.
